    I think that we are reaching the point in squad development at which we can sell on some players for biggish fees and know that we have tested replacements to come straight in. It would then be a question of picking out the next youngsters to nurture in that position. So, I could see Woodrow being allowed to leave for a better fee than Cardiff reportedly offered, knowing that we have players already in the squad (as long as Dike stays on). The squad could stand that and the income would be re-invested in another young goalscorer/target man in the VI mould. I could also see Styles moving on, knowing that Jordan Williams and Clarke Oduor are already proven at this level. We already have acquired Kitching to fit in there as well, as in Mads Andersen's place, should he move on. If the Styles and Southampton move is on in the summer, this could be a record fee for us, as they can pay top dollar, so I would start negotiating at £10 million and we would probably pick up £5 million plus add-ons and sell-on slice.The positive is that we now seem to be getting the incoming players developed to Championship competency before selling the family silver. Needs careful management, but looking good. Big credit to Dane, I would think, for this, but it needs keeping the incoming/outgoing spreadsheet neatly balanced.
